Weekend Planner: A Day Trip to the Dachshund Dash
Want to get out of town, but not up to going to the state fair? Head to Shakopee for a beer fest and wiener dog races.

Saturday
Yoga in Way Park
This is the second of six free yoga lessons in Way Park, thanks to aΒ Healthy Activities Grant from Allina Health Partners. InstructorΒ Melissa Sharpe will lead Saturday'sΒ class, which starts atΒ 10 a.m.Β Yogis are advised to bring their own mat and gear, if possible, though there will be some basic materials available for first-timers.Β Free childcare will also be provided.
Riverwalk Market FairΒ
The art fair/farmer's market runs fromΒ 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. Browse fresh, local and organic farm produce, while listening to this week's featuredΒ performer,Β singer/songwriter Barb Piper. There will also be rain barrel painting for kids, hosted by the Cannon Valley Watershed Partnership.
Bruce Jensen Benefit ConcertΒ
Stop by theΒ Contented Cow to show support for three-time cancer survivor, local musician andΒ Patch BloggerΒ Bruce Jensen. Jensen recently had a tumor removed from the inside of his mouth. Saturday, six bands will play to raise money to defray the cost of his treatment. The benefit runs fromΒ 5 p.m. to 11 p.m.
Optimum TrajectoryΒ
The Twin CitiesΒ jazz quintet will play theΒ HideAway atΒ 7 p.m.

This 160-mile bike run doubles as aΒ benefit for 11-year-old Chayton Beseke, who is locked in a battleΒ with brain cancer. The rideΒ will begin at Castle Rock and Roll Bar & Grill (27988 Chipendale Avenue), where there will also be a live auction and door prizes.Β Registration isΒ $50 per person, an amount thatΒ includes a complimentaryΒ T-shirt and three meals. SundayThe Bridge Chamber Music Festival, Young Artist RecitalΒ
Come see Northfield's newest talents atΒ 2 p.m. inΒ Studio A, Skifter Hall at theΒ St. Olaf campus.
Outside Northfield
Royal Ale Fest at the Minnesota Renaissance Fair in Shakopee, Part I
The Ren Fair will host a happy, hoppy event this weekend, both Saturday andΒ Sunday, withΒ free beer tastings (12:30p.m. &Β 2:30 p.m. & 4:30 p.m. at the Pavillion) and Β Byggvir's Big Beer Cup,Β a homebrew competition sponsored byΒ the Minnesota Homebrew Association. The competition focuses onΒ historically accurate beers, meads, and ciders (10:00 am - 4:00 pm in the Blue Lions Tent with brewing demos all day).
Royal Ale Fest at the Minnesota Renaissance Fair in Shakopee, Part II
The beer and ale party coincides with another Ren Fest tradition, theΒ Seventh AnnualΒ Pet FestΒ which boasts overΒ 40 pet-related vendors, costume contests, pet entertainment and, best of all, theΒ wiener dog races.Β
Come and watch the tiny dachshunds test their little legs and speed in the Wiener Dog Races! The fastest pups will win fun prizes! We highly encourage pre-registration for the race to secure a spot and to receive a free admission ticket and free gift from Long Dog Apparel!Β
The races will begin at 12:30 p.m.
